The V&A Waterfront is a central part of the very beginning of the settlement of the city of Cape Town. In 1654, at the foot of Table Mountain, a small jetty was built as part of the effort to establish a refreshment station at the Cape, providing fresh water and produce for shipping companies. In November 1988, the Victoria and Alfred Waterfront began redeveloping the historic docklands around the Victoria and Alfred Basins into a mixed-use area focused on retail, tourism, and residential development, with a working harbor at its center.
